INTRODUCTION
The life of every living being is in its blood (Lev 17:11) and God has always placed great significance on blood .
All through the old testament the blood of animals were shed for cleansing and purification (which were temporary) as required by the law. The high priest was required by law to present the blood in the most holy place for the atonement of all people and this he did yearly.
Jesus Christ came to fulfil the law when His blood was shed  and He by Himself went once and  for all into the most holy place in heaven to offer His own blood for the remission of man’s sin.
The potency of the blood of Jesus  goes beyond its ability to cleanse, it also delivers, protects, preserves, just to mention a few. Our understanding of the power of  the blood and its significance to us places us in a good position  to maximize its power.

CONCLUSION
The blood of Jesus is an indispensable weapon that has been given to the believer; in fact it forms the basis for the believer’s faith. To negate  the power of the blood or to belittle it, is for the believer to carve out his own undoing; while to appreciate and highly place the blood  is to an understanding that brings to bear the manifestation  of the force in the blood.
Walking in the consciousness of the power of the blood  will guarantee ultimate victory for the believer.
